Unlike many historical narratives that focus solely on the immediacy of the war, Umar’s trilogy digs deep into the structural causes. He analyzes the class contradictions within the Pakistan state apparatus, the economic disparity between the East and West wings, and the linguistic nationalism that fueled the Language Movement of 1952.

To understand the weight of his books, one must first understand the man. Born in 1931 in Calcutta (now Kolkata), Badruddin Umar hails from a family deeply embedded in the political fabric of the region. He is the son of Abul Hashim, a legendary political figure in Bengal. However, Umar carved his own path, diverging from the mainstream politics of the Muslim League and eventually embracing Marxism.
